-----BEGIN PGP SIGNED MESSAGE----- Hash: SHA256 =========================================================================== AUSCERT Security Bulletin ASB-2018.0213 Security Update for Microsoft Lync 12 September 2018 =========================================================================== AusCERT Security Bulletin Summary --------------------------------- Product: Microsoft Lync Operating System: Mac OS Impact/Access: Reduced Security -- Remote/Unauthenticated Resolution: Alternate Program CVE Names: CVE-2018-8474 Member content until: Friday, October 12 2018 OVERVIEW Microsoft has released its monthly security patch update for the month of September 2018. [1] This update resolves 1 vulnerabilities across the following products: Microsoft Lync for Mac 2011 IMPACT Microsoft has given the following details regarding these vulnerabilities. Details Impact Severity CVE-2018-8474 Security Feature Bypass Moderate MITIGATION Microsoft recommends updating the software with the version made available on the Microsoft Update Catalogue for the following Knowledge Base articles. [1] Microsoft is not planning on fixing this vulnerability in Microsoft Lync for Mac 2011. Microsoft recommends upgrading to Skype for Business on Mac.
